u/JaredAWESOME Feb 20 '26

Stasis the cubes he shoots at you. Hit them to return them back. He is stunned, and you can wail.

Also, I've seen TONS of videos of folks wasting arrows and weapons to break the ice he throws at you. Use cryonis to shatter!

I know you got solutions already commented, but iโ€™m sharing anyway.

My tactic is when heโ€™s hanging from the roof, create an ice block in front if your platform to stand on, then when he creates ice blocks to throw at you, use your cryonis on them, and you can just break them as soon as he throws them, as soon as he stops throwing ice, jump off your ice block and bullet time shoot him in the eye to make him fall, then youโ€™ll land in the water and just swim straight to his platform and beat the shit out of him while heโ€™s down, then repeat. Makes it a breeze for me.
